What type of ship is this?

PENELOPE I (IMO 9762601) is a Dry bulk/Kamsarmax ship built in 2017 and is sailing under the flag of Marshall Islands. She has an overall length (LOA) of 229 meters and a width (beam) of 32 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 81,835 tonnes.
